Overview Zinase D 4.64% Gel

Arthro-Ease 4.64% Gel provides pain relief and reduces inflammation in muscles and joints. Effective for various musculoskeletal injuries including sprains, strains, and contusions, it also offers relief from tendonitis (like tennis elbow) and osteoarthritis symptoms. Apply Arthro-Ease Gel to affected areas 2 to 4 times daily, depending on severity, rubbing it in gently and evenly. Avoid over-application and do not bandage or cover the treated skin. While generally well-tolerated, potential side effects include skin rash, itching, redness, or burning. A blistering rash may indicate a serious allergic reaction; seek immediate medical attention if this occurs. Arthro-Ease 4.64% Gel is not advised during pregnancy or breastfeeding, and should be avoided if you're currently using diclofenac or similar medications.

How Zinase D 4.64% Gel works:

DermaZin 4.64% gel, a non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drug (NSAID), alleviates skin pain and inflammation (swelling and redness) by inhibiting the production of inflammatory mediators.

FAQs on Zinase D 4.64% Gel

Zinase D 4.64% Gel provides safe and effective relief from joint pain, particularly arthritis, and also addresses acute neck and back pain, tendonitis, sprains, and strains.
Zinase D 4.64% Gel isn't suitable for hip pain. The hip joint's deep location within the body prevents sufficient absorption of the gel to alleviate this type of pain.
Apply Zinase D 4.64% Gel gently to clean, dry skin four times daily, avoiding broken skin or rashes. While some relief may be felt within 30 minutes, full benefits usually appear after several days of consistent use. Wash your hands after application; if applying to your hands, wait at least an hour before washing. Avoid sun exposure to the treated area. Consult your physician if you have any questions or concerns.
Follow your doctor's instructions for the duration of treatment to get the most benefit from this medication.
To maximize Zinase D 4.64% Gel absorption, avoid applying other topical products like lotions or sunscreens to the same skin area.
Using a heating pad or bandage with this gel isn't recommended, as it could increase medication absorption and lead to adverse reactions.
